The 5-Second Trick For Mobile Development Freelance
The 5-Second Trick For Mobile Development Freelance
Blog Article
Third, we can different the action VStack and “Try out once more” button by introducing a completely new SwiftUI perspective amongst them, referred to as Spacer. This can be a flexible House that mechanically expands, meaning it's going to push our exercise icon to the very best of the monitor, along with the button to The underside.
Equally of those is usually achieved by contacting strategies over the Circle watch. We connect with these check out modifiers
That creates an array of various activity names, and selects archery since the default. Now we could use the chosen action within our UI working with string interpolation – we could put the chosen variable right within strings.
With this tutorial you’re about to use Swift and SwiftUI to develop a little application to advocate exciting new routines to end users. Along the way in which you’ll meet several of The essential parts of a SwiftUI app, such as text, visuals, buttons, styles, stacks, and software point out.
To begin, you’ll should obtain Xcode with the Mac Application Retail outlet. It’s no cost, and comes along with Swift and all the opposite instruments you must comply with this tutorial.
In the event you add various spacers, they may divide the Room equally concerning them. If you are attempting placing a next spacer prior to the “Why don't you consider…” text you’ll see what I necessarily mean – SwiftUI will generate and equal number of Room above the textual content and below the action name.
And fourth, It will be great if the modify between pursuits was smoother, which we can do by animating the transform. In SwiftUI, This really is carried out by wrapping adjustments we wish to animate using a connect with towards the withAnimation() purpose, similar to this:
Use @Observable to permit SwiftUI to mechanically detect which fields are accessed by your sights and speed up rendering by only redrawing when required.
Previously I created you develop an inner VStack to deal with All those 3 views, and now you can see why: we’re intending to notify SwiftUI that these views may be identified as only one group, and that the team’s identifier can transform after some time.
To help make that take try here place, we must start by defining some far more program state within our watch. This would be the identifier for our inner VStack, and because it is going to improve as our plan runs we’ll use @Condition. Increase this property up coming to selected:
Share a lot more of your respective SwiftUI code with all your watchOS apps. Scroll vertical TabViews using the crown, match colors with adaptive track record containers, take full advantage of edge-to-edge shows with new ToolbarItem placements, and leverage NavigationSplitView to make detailed list views.
We’ll also article hyperlinks below on Swift.org to some other well-known tutorials – we’re a giant and welcoming Local community, and we’re happy to have you be a part of!
On the correct-hand side of Xcode, you’ll see a Are living preview of that code operating – if you create a change into the code to the still left, it'll surface from the preview straight away. If you're able to’t see the preview, follow these Guidance to permit it.
At runtime, the procedure handles all of the measures wanted to produce a smooth movement, even handling person conversation and point out changes mid-animation. With animation this straightforward, you’ll be on the lookout for new methods to make your application appear alive.